The Challenges of Writing a Wikipedia Page

Writing for Wikipedia does not serve the purpose of personal promotion. A community-established verifiability criterion which combines objectivity rules must be followed. The requirement for notability stands as one of Wikipedia’s main challenges because the platform exclusively accepts notable individuals who meet specific criteria which typically demand established media coverage from independent reliable sources.

Then, there’s the formatting and tone. Wikipedia uses a specific markup language and demands a neutral point of view. Promotional language, self-references, or unsourced claims can result in immediate rejection. Add to that the scrutiny of experienced volunteer editors, and it becomes clear why many DIY pages are swiftly deleted.

Red Flags to Avoid

While there are reputable services out there, the industry is also riddled with less ethical operators. Be cautious of services that guarantee publication—it’s a major red flag. Wikipedia is edited by volunteers, and no company can override that process.

Avoid companies that won’t share examples of previous work or that require full payment upfront without offering a refund policy. Services that use sockpuppet accounts or undisclosed edits can get your page permanently banned, damaging your credibility.

Tips to Stay Wiki-Compliant After Page Creation

Creating the page is just the beginning. Maintaining it is equally important. Here’s how to ensure long-term success:

  • Update regularly: Add new, verifiable information as it becomes available.
  • Cite credible sources: Use independent and reliable references for every claim.
  • Avoid promotional content: Stick to a neutral tone in all updates.
  • Monitor changes: Set alerts or use tools like Wiki Watch to track edits and vandalism.
  • Engage transparently: If you or your team need to make changes, disclose your affiliation and use the article’s Talk page.
